Request that the Board waive two (2) $600 (for total of $1,200) campaign finance late fees assessed against William "Bill" Spencer, Jr., a candidate for State Representative, 18th Representative District, in the February 23, 2019 election, whose 10-P and 10-G campaign finance disclosure reports were filed 50 and 15 days late, respectively. |
|
William Spencer, Jr. requests a waiver and states the following:
He had no donations and the campaign was self funded. He continues to be sick and is on disability.
|
|
ELECTION: February 23, 2019 TYPES OF REPORT: 10-P & 10-G DAYS LATE: 50 & 15 ASSESSED FEE: $600 & $600 REPORTS DUE: February 13, 2019 and October 26, 2020 REPORTS FILED: Both - April 4, 2019
ACTIVITY REPORT: 10-P $-0 in Receipt; $-0 in Expenditures and $-0 Funds on Hand at Close of Reporting Period
10-G $-0 in Receipts; $-0 in Expenditures and $-0 Funds on Hand at Close of Reporting Period
OTHER LATE FILINGS: ONE
30-P (69 days late) -All Suspended - Reassessed $2,000

18:1505.4.A(1) Any candidate, the treasurer or chairman of a political committee, or any other person required to file any reports under this Chapter, who knowingly fails to file or who knowingly fails to timely file any such reports as are required by this Chapter may be assessed a civil penalty for each day until such report is filed.
18:1495.4D(1) If the final report of a candidate for an election, as required by Paragraph (5), (6), or (7)of Subsection B of this Section, shows a deficit or a surplus, the candidate and his treasurer, if any, shall file supplemental reports with the supervisory committee of all information required in R.S. 18:1495.5. Such reports shall be filed annually no later than February fifteenth and shall be complete through the preceding December thirty-first. Such a supplemental report shall be filed each year until a report has been filed which shows no deficit and until any surplus campaign funds have been disposed of in accordance with R.S. 18:1505.2(I). The report on surplus funds shall disclose the disbursement of such funds in the same manner as expenditures are reported.
